On Wednesday, EA Sports conducted another live stream to show fans the improvements with Madden 15 as the series makes its first major leap into the next generation of gaming on the PlayStation 4 and Xbox One.

More from Entertainment

In this latest live stream, fans got to check out the new and improved halftime show that will be a major presentation feature in Madden 15. The show gives fans a look at the stats from the first half of play as well as highlights of the action as well, all with play-by-play.

The audio sounds a bit choppy at times and it doesn’t always sync with when the play actually happened, but it’s likely that EA Sports will have that issue fixed by the time the game releases next month.

The video, which comes courtesy of the MaddenAllstars YouTube channel, features the halftime show between the Philadelphia Eagles and Jacksonville Jaguars. Check it out.

Madden 15 releases on August 26 for PlayStation 4 and Xbox One. A version of the game will also be available on the same day for P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360.

Mike’s Musings: This is a feature that, though subtle, goes a long way towards bringing the virtual football world closer to the real thing. One thing I really loved about ESPN NFL 2k5 — a game that’s a decade old — was its halftime and postgame shows during franchise mode. The show would show highlights from your game as well as from select other games. It was a cool addition that made it seem real. Hopefully EA Sports can add something like that down the line.
